Day 198: 34,097 killed, 76,980 injured in Gaza

On the 198th day since October 7, the IOF committed 5 new massacres against families in Gaza as the death toll continues to increase.

The Ministry of Health in Gaza announced that the Israeli occupation forces have committed 5 massacres against families in Gaza in the previous 24 hours, killing 48 Palestinians and injuring 79 others. 

Many victims remain under the rubble and on the streets as the IOF deliberately prevents ambulances and civil defense crews from reaching them. 

This brings the toll of Palestinians killed by the Israeli genocide against Gaza to 34,097 and those injured to 76,980 since October 7, according to the ministry. 

Number of respiratory disease cases spike in Gaza

Salama Marouf, the Head of Gaza's Government Media Office, reported on April 20 that hundreds in the Strip have contracted respiratory diseases due to the use of wood, coal, debris from buildings, plastic materials, and chemicals as alternatives to fuel in order to ignite fires, thus emitting toxic gases.

The Israeli blockade on Gaza has been preventing the entry of crucial necessities such as cooking gas and various other types of fuels. The northern and central parts of Gaza have been most impacted, the official noted.

Numbers of registered cases of persons affected by respiratory diseases have spiked as a result of citizens relying on igniting fires with unsafe materials for prolonged hours daily over the past months, whether for cooking, heating water, or even illumination purposes.

Gaza authorities warn of serious consequences due to these conditions, including increased possibilities of contracting lung cancer and respiratory diseases due to the toxic fumes.
